Het Schip
Het Schip is a building complex in the Spaarndammerbuurt neighbourhood of Amsterdam, the Netherlands. The complex in the architectural style of the Amsterdam School was designed by Michel de Klerk in 1919.| Tap on a place to explore it |

The Westerpark is a public urban park in Amsterdam, Netherlands. The former borough of Westerpark is named after the park, as is the current neighborhood.

The Westergasfabriek is a former gasworks in Amsterdam, the Netherlands, now used as a cultural venue. Westergasfabriek is situated 510 metres southwest of Het Schip.

Houthaven is a neighbourhood of Amsterdam, Netherlands situated in the West borough. Literally meaning "lumber port", Houthaven is a port situated along the IJ in Amsterdam's western port.
